Who are the INNIT Boys?

A group of Super Eagles players who were born and raised in the UK but play for the Nigerian national team, including Alex Iwobi, Ola Aina, Calvin Bassey, Ademola Lookman and Semi Ajayi, have been at the centre of some conversations on social media.

These boys have been tagged the "INNIT BOYS".

A viral clip of them speaking about the privilege of playing for Nigeria despite being raised abroad has gone viral.

The special connection between all five players is their English roots and four of them at some point being Fulham players.

Calvin Bassey and Iwobi currently play for Fulham. Aina started his career at Fulham, Lookman was once on loan at Fulham.

Only Semi Ajayi never played for Fulham. He plays for West Bromwich Albion.

In the video, Calvin Bassey spoke about the brotherhood, camaraderie and unity between them, including the INNIT Boys and the Nigeria-raised players, as the reason for their success.
